> FWIW, Jude and I have both been very active on the TLF table support.
> 
> We’ve been working on a private Github repository because Jude is not a 
> committer and things are still quite unstable.
> 
> Current status is as follows:
> * Tables render with cell strokes and backgrounds
> * Selections of cell content and cell ranges work.
> * Editing of cell content and surrounding text works
> * Tables recompose as needed when cell content changes.
> 
> We’ve radically changed the way table and sub elements are handled.
> * Columns and rows are not normal children. They are informational only.
> * Content within cells belong to a separate TextFlow.
> * We’ve introduced the concept of nested TextFlows and 
> SelectionManagers/EditManagers which are nested within each other. Control is 
> passed between parent and child SelectionManagers as needed.
> * We’ve introduced table blocks used for composition in a similar manner to 
> how TextFlowLines are used.
> * The logic used for composition and selection is much more understandable 
> than what was originally written.
> 
> Work still needed:
> * Lots of little rendering issues need to be resolved.
> * Some normalization logic still needs to be implemented.
> * Cell range selection needs to be improved.
> * Text selection which spans tables needs work.
> * Table editing operations still need to be done.
> * Work still needs to be done relating to header and footer cells
> * There’s probably bugs related to cells which span rows/columns.
> * Lots of tests need to be created.
> * Markup import needs work.
> 
> That’s about it.
> 
> I’m guessing it’ll be in shape where we can think about merging it back into 
> the develop branch in a couple of weeks.
